Harold Martin and his ‘breathtaking’ heist of top-secret data

| January 4, 2018

Fox News reports that Harold Martin, an NSA contractor, a Navy veteran, is expected to plead guilty today to stealing 50 terabytes of data found in his home along with dozens of computers and six full bankers’ boxes worth of documents.

According to the indictment, Martin was hired as a private contractor by at least seven companies and worked for multiple government agencies since 1993. His position granted him various security clearances and access to highly-sensitive government information, the indictment noted.

At NSA, he worked at its hacking unit and took material that included most, if not all, of the agency’s hacking tools – the same tools that later ended up on sale on the Internet by a group calling itself Shadow Brokers, The New York Times reported.

He was arrested in August 2016 while he was an employee of Booz Allen Hamilton Holding Corp, Edward Snowden’s employer.

As someone with experience as a hiring manager for a contract supporting an IC agency, in can tell you that this has nothing to do with the contract company. In order to be considered for a position on an IC contract, the candidate has to have a current TS/SCI and, unless the candidate has an exceptional skill set, a current polygraph. For those without a poly, they are hired contingent upon passing the poly.

After meeting those requirements, the agency then does an additional background check, to include deep dives into finances and lifestyle. I’ve seen people who have held a TS/SCI for their entire military careers wait a year for the agency to complete their investigations.

Given the amount of time that this guy was working at the NSA, he’s had multiple investigations and polys conducted by the agency. So, don’t blame the contractor, blame the government.

I had to do several investigations involving potential SCI compromise, and this was back in the era of floppy disks. In each case, someone had taken shit home and stored it there for some reason. Usually, but not always, that reason was for studying up for some qualification and they wanted to do that in their pajamas. In no case was there any perceived espionage intent. All, as I recall, did jail time (but I suppose if they had a lawyer who argued they were simply extremely careless as opposed to grossly negligent, they would not have). Seems this dude could have been another weird hoarder, 21st century style.
